TC74VHC374F/FT/FK TOSHIBA CMOS Digital Integrated Circuit Silicon Monolithic TC74VHC374F,TC74VHC374FT,TC74VHC374FK Octal D-Type Flip Flop with 3-State Output The TC74VHC374 is an advanced high speed CMOS OCTAL FLIP-FLOP with 3-STATE OUTPUT fabricated with silicon gate C2MOS technology. It achieves the high speed operation similar to equivalent Bipolar Schottky TTL while maintaining the CMOS low power dissipation. This 8-bit D-type flip-flop is controlled by a clock input (CK) and an output enable input ( OE ). When the OE input is high, the eight outputs are in a high impedance state. An input protection circuit ensures that 0 to 5.5 V can be applied to the input pins without regard to the supply voltage. This device can be used to interface 5 V to 3 V systems and two supply systems such as battery back up. This circuit prevents device destruction due to mismatched supply and input voltages. TC74VHC374F TC74VHC374FT Features • High speed: fmax = 185 MHz (typ.) at VCC = 5 V • Low power dissipation: ICC = 4 μA (max) at Ta = 25°C • High noise immunity: VNIH = VNIL = 28% VCC (min) • Power down protection is provided on all inputs. Balanced propagation delays: tpLH ∼ tpHL − • • Wide operating voltage range: VCC (opr) = 2 to 5.5 V • Low noise: VOLP = 0.9 V (max) • TC74VHC374FK Pin and function compatible with 74ALS374 Weight SOP20-P-300-1.27A : 0.22 g (typ.)
